My Covenant Love: A Divine Promise of Unbreakable Faith

My covenant love represents a sacred, intentional bond that aligns personal devotion with higher purpose. This commitment shapes identity, relationships, and daily choices through a consistent, values driven framework.

Below is a structured overview of how covenant love operates across spiritual, emotional, and practical dimensions in everyday life.

Foundations of My Covenant Love

Understanding the foundations of my covenant love begins with recognizing shared values and intentional promises. These roots support resilience during seasons of change and challenge.

Scriptural and Philosophical Anchors

Many traditions frame covenant love as a sacred promise that elevates ordinary affection into enduring loyalty. Drawing on scripture, poetry, and philosophy clarifies why this bond feels both grounding and transforming.

Daily Practices That Reinforce Commitment

Consistent practices such as gratitude sharing, service, and honest dialogue translate ideals into lived experience. These habits sustain motivation and alignment over the long term.

Emotional Safety and Trust Building

Emotional safety forms the bedrock of my covenant love, where vulnerability is welcomed rather than penalized. Trust grows when actions repeatedly align with spoken words.

Creating this environment requires patience, self awareness, and courage to address hurt without retaliation. Healing becomes possible when both partners commit to repair and clearer communication.

Relational Accountability in Practice

Relational accountability means each person owns their responsibilities and honors agreed boundaries. Healthy accountability focuses on solutions, not blame.

Regular conversations about expectations, limits, and growth keep the relationship responsive and fair. These dialogues prevent resentment and encourage mutual respect.

Service Impact and Community Legacy

My covenant love extends beyond the private sphere, shaping how we contribute to family, workplace, and neighborhood. Shared service projects translate affection into tangible good.

When love is expressed through consistent, humble action, it builds credibility and inspires others to pursue similar commitments. The community impact becomes a living testimony of covenant faithfulness.

Living Out My Covenant Love

Translating covenant love into tangible, sustainable action requires clarity, humility, and ongoing learning.

  • Define shared values and written promises that guide decision making
  • Practice active listening and timely repair after conflict
  • Embed daily gratitude, service, and reflection into routine life
  • Measure impact through community feedback and consistent outcomes
  • Remain adaptable while guarding core commitments

How does my covenant love handle conflict without resentment?

Conflict is addressed through timely, calm conversations where each person takes ownership of their part. Focusing on solutions, repair, and clear boundaries helps transform disagreement into deeper trust.

What daily practices keep my covenant love resilient during stress?

Daily practices such as shared reflection, honest check ins, small acts of service, and intentional gratitude sustain emotional connection. These habits anchor the relationship when external pressures rise.

Can my covenant love adapt if personal values or circumstances change?

Yes, healthy covenant love remains flexible while honoring core promises. Regular dialogue about evolving goals, limits, and spiritual growth ensures that the relationship stays aligned and supportive.

How do I know if my covenant love is fostering genuine service impact?

Look for measurable outcomes such as improved wellbeing in those you serve, consistent collaboration over time, and invitations to deepen involvement. Honest feedback from the community and shared milestones indicate meaningful, lasting impact.
